What are the necessary procedures to request an operating license for a night entertainment establishment in Brazil?

Brazil To apply for the operating license of a night entertainment establishment in Brazil, you must comply with the regulations established by the corresponding municipality and public security bodies. You must apply to the licensing and permit department, provide required documentation such as facility plans, proof of safety, and comply with the rules and regulations specific to nighttime entertainment establishments. The process includes periodic inspections and evaluations to ensure compliance with requirements and customer safety.

What are the penalties for tax fraud in Bolivia?

Tax fraud in Bolivia can result in severe penalties, including substantial fines, prison sentences and other coercive measures, with the aim of discouraging fraudulent practices.

What are the legal consequences for human trafficking for labor exploitation in Argentina?

Human trafficking for labor exploitation, which involves the recruitment, transportation or transfer of people with the aim of subjecting them to abusive or forced working conditions, is a serious crime in Argentina. Legal consequences for human trafficking for labor exploitation can include severe criminal penalties, such as lengthy prison sentences and substantial fines. It seeks to protect the rights of workers and prevent human trafficking for labor purposes.

What measures are being taken to strengthen transparency in the Honduran financial sector?

To strengthen transparency in the Honduran financial sector, measures are being implemented such as the adoption of international standards on the prevention of money laundering, the promotion of customer due diligence, the implementation of internal control mechanisms and the implementation of of regular audits. In addition, training and awareness of professionals in the financial sector about the importance of transparency and the prevention of money laundering is promoted.
